Income

The median income of households in 55906 was $93,685. An estimated 3.2% of households had income below $10,000 a year and 19% had income of $200,000 or more.

Poverty and Participation in Government Programs

In 2020-2024, 8.4 % of people were in poverty. An estimated 6.6% of children under 18 were below the poverty level, compared with 4.9% of people 65 years old and over. An estimated 10.3% of people 18 to 64 years were below the poverty level.

In 2020-2024, 7.9 % of households received SNAP (the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program). An estimated 15.8% of households that received SNAP had children under 18, and 48.7% of households that received SNAP had one or more people 60 years and over. An estimated 13% of all households receiving SNAP were families with a female householder and no spouse present.


Among the civilian noninstitutionalized population in 55906 in 2020-2024, 96.7% had health insurance coverage and 3.3% did not have health insurance coverage. Private coverage was 81.8% and public coverage was 29.7%, respectively. The percentage of children under the age of 19 with no health insurance coverage was 5.9%.


In 2020-2024, 55906 had a total population of 20,437 - 10,602 (51.9%) females and 9,835 (48.1%) males. The median age was 42.1 years. An estimated 22.1% of the population was under 18 years, 28.5% was 19 to 44 years, 26.9% was 45 to 64 years, and 19.5 % was 65 years and older.

Hispanic Origin and Race

For people reporting one race alone, 75.5% were White; 8.8% were Black or African American; 4.6% were American Indian and Alaska Native; 6.8% were Asian; 7.1% were Native Hawaiian and Other Pacific Islander, and 0% were Some Other Race. An estimated 6.5% reported Two or More Races. An estimated 5% of the people in 55906 were Hispanic or Latino. An estimated 73.7% of the people in 55906 were White alone, non-Hispanic. People of Hispanic origin may be of any race.


Households and Families

In 2020-2024, there were 8,539 households in 55906. The average household size was 2.37 people.

Married-couple households made up 56.7% of the households in 55906 while cohabiting couple households made up 5.9% of households. Female householders with no spouse or partner present were 22.4% of all households, while 15% of households had male householders with no spouse or partner present. Some households had one person, as 11.7% of households were male householders living alone, and 13.4% were female householders living alone, for a total of 25.1% of all households.

In 55906, 26.3% of all households had one or more people under the age of 18; 32.2% of all households had one or more people 65 years and over.

Nativity and Foreign-Born

In 2020-2024, an estimated 88.9% of the people living in 55906 were U.S. natives. 54.5% of the 55906 population were living in the state where they were born.

Approximately 11.1% of 55906 residents in 2020-2024 were foreign-born. 69.3% of foreign-born were naturalized U.S. citizens and an estimated 72.3 % entered the country before the year 2010.

Education

In 2020-2024, 92.9 % of people 25 years and over had at least graduated from high school and 53.6% had a bachelor's degree or higher. An estimated 7.1% did not complete high school.

The total school enrollment in 55906 was 4,807 in 2020-2024. Nursery school enrollment was 175 and kindergarten through 12th grade enrollment was 3,709. College or graduate school enrollment was 923.

Disability

In 55906, among the civilian noninstitutionalized population in 2020-2024, 10.8 % reported a disability. The likelihood of having a disability varied by age - from 3.2% of people under 18 years old, to 8.7% of people 18 to 64 years old, and to 25.6% of those 65 and over.


Employment Status and Type of Employer

In 55906, 62.3 % of the population 16 and over were employed; 35.2% were not currently in the labor force.

An estimated 84.6% of the people employed were private wage and salary workers; 9.4% were federal, state, or local government workers; and 6.1 % were self-employed in their own (not incorporated) business.

Commuting to Work

An estimated 63.7% of 55906 workers drove to work alone in 2020-2024, and 8.3% carpooled. Among those who commuted to work, it took them on average 18.9 minutes to get to work.

In 2020-2024, 55906 had a total of 9,011 housing units. Of these housing units, 75.5% were single-family houses either not attached to any other structure or attached to one or more structures (commonly referred to as "townhouses" or "row houses"). 20.3% of the housing units were located in multi-unit structures, or those buildings that contained two or more apartments. 4.2% were mobile homes, while any remaining housing units were classified as "other," which included boats, recreational vehicles, vans, etc.

12.2% of the housing inventory was comprised of houses built since 2010, while 4.6% of the houses were first built in 1939 or earlier. The median number of rooms in all housing units in 55906 was 6.5 rooms, and of these housing units 72.2% had three or more bedrooms.


In 2020-2024, 55906 had 8,539 housing units that were occupied or had people living in them, while the remaining 472 were vacant. Of the occupied housing units, the percentage of these houses occupied by owners (also known as the homeownership rate) was 75% while renters occupied 25%. The average household size of owner-occupied houses was 2.48 and in renter-occupied houses it was 2.06.

3.1% of householders of these occupied houses had moved into their house since 2021, while 8.3% moved into their house in 1989 or earlier. Households without a vehicle available for personal use comprised 5.4% and another 17.6% had three or more vehicles available for use.

In 2020-2024, the median property value for owner-occupied houses in 55906 was $377,800.

Of the owner-occupied households, 55.5 % had a mortgage. 44.5% owned their houses "free and clear," that is without a primary mortgage or loan on the house. The median monthly housing costs for owners with a mortgage was $2,161 and for owners without a mortgage it was $806.

For renter-occupied houses, the median gross rent for 55906 was $1,196. Gross rent includes the monthly contract rent and any monthly payments made for electricity, gas, water and sewer, and any other fuels to heat the house.
